I am probably crazy to even attempt this but how bad is DL/DCA at Easter time? It looks like DH may have to take a trip that includes the weekend of Easter. So to ease the pain I thought it might be fun to take DS1&2 to Anahiem while they are out of school. They just have a 4-day weekend (4/13-4/16, Fri - Mon.) We could fly out Thursday after school and return on Monday. The air fares look decent as of today but are we even going to be able to do anything except stand in line? Thanks for your help!

<font face="Comic Sans MS"><font color=navy>It's going to be pretty crowded, so be prepared. On the upside, Disneyland is full of beautiful flowers right now, and the street entertainment is a real treat. If you go, make sure you're there about a half hour before the park opens and use fastpass.

We were there last year on Good Friday and while it was crowded, we got to do the things we wanted to do. (We stayed a lot later than we thought we would & waited in a rediculously long line for the Rocket Rods!) So use fast-pass where you can and get there early, rest in the afternoon and stay late!
